ErrorOr<void> dump_flattened_device_tree_structure(FlattenedDeviceTreeHeader const& header, ReadonlyBytes raw_device_tree)
{
u8 indent = 0;
DeviceTreeCallbacks callbacks = {
.on_node_begin = [&](StringView token_name) -> ErrorOr<IterationDecision> {
outln("{: >{}}FDT_BEGIN_NODE: {}", ""sv, indent * 2, token_name);
++indent;
return IterationDecision::Continue;
},
.on_node_end = [&](StringView) -> ErrorOr<IterationDecision> {
--indent;
outln("{: >{}}FDT_END_NODE", ""sv, indent * 2);
return IterationDecision::Continue;
},
.on_property = [&](StringView property_name, ReadonlyBytes property_value) -> ErrorOr<IterationDecision> {
StringView property_as_string { property_value };
// Note: We want to figure out if the value is a string, a stringlist, a number or something unprintable.
// In reality, the entity retrieving the value needs to know if it's a u32, u64, string, stringlist, or "property-encoded-value" a priori
bool const is_print = (property_as_string.length() > 0) && all_of(property_as_string.begin(), --property_as_string.end(), [](char c) { return is_ascii_printable(c); });
if (is_print)
outln("{: >{}}FDT_PROP: {}: {}", ""sv, indent * 2, property_name, property_as_string);
else
outln("{: >{}}FDT_PROP: {}: {:hex-dump}", ""sv, indent * 2, property_name, property_as_string);
return IterationDecision::Continue;
},
.on_noop = [&]() -> ErrorOr<IterationDecision> {
outln("{: >{}}FDT_NOOP", ""sv, indent * 2);
return IterationDecision::Continue;
},
.on_end = []() -> ErrorOr<void> {
outln("FDT_END");
return {};
}
};
return walk_device_tree(header, raw_device_tree, move(callbacks));
}
